Since bryophytes commonly lack conducting cells in addition to a effectively-made cuticle that may limit dehydration, they rely upon their rapid surroundings for an satisfactory provide of moisture. Due to this fact, most bryophytes are now living in moist or soaked shady locations, expanding on rocks, trees, and soil. Some, having said that, are becoming adapted to entirely aquatic habitats; Other people have grown to be adapted to alternately soaked and dry environments by growing for the duration of moist intervals and becoming dormant all through dry intervals.

The build might be inserted while in the plant genome by genetic recombination utilizing the bacteria Agrobacterium tumefaciens or A. rhizogenes, or by immediate solutions much like the gene gun or microinjection. Using plant viruses to insert genetic constructs into plants is additionally a possibility, even so the technique is proscribed with the host selection of the virus.

Classical breeding depends largely on homologous recombination among chromosomes to make genetic diversity. The classical plant breeder may additionally use numerous in vitro methods for instance protoplast fusion, embryo rescue or mutagenesis (see down below) to make range and deliver hybrid plants that may not exist in mother nature.
